Watch Dogs: Legion Save Issue Fix Planned for Early December

Save issues continue to plague the open world title.

Despite good reviews and strong sales, Ubisoft’s Watch Dogs: Legion continues to face issues, particularly when it comes to saves. PC players were facing issues with corrupted saves earlier this month, which the developer had planned to fix in a patch. However, save issues continue, at least for Xbox Series X players.

The worst part is that it will take more time for a fix to be released. As per the game’s official Twitter, “The team is aware of this issue and are working on a fix for it, which we’re aiming to have in a patch in early December.” This will presumably coincide with the launch of Watch Dogs Online, the online component of the open world title. Watch Dogs: Legion is currently available for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, PS4, PS5, Google Stadia and PC. You can read our official review here. Along with online content, there will be new missions and new types of Recruits added for free. Season Pass players will also receive access to a new expansion, Watch Dogs: Legion – Bloodline featuring the return of Aiden Pearce and Wrench.
